TIRANA, Nov.29- The Italian Prime Minister, Romano Prodi, will visit Tirana next Monday in order to sign an extradition treaty with Albanian authorities. The news was made public at the meeting of the Council of Ministers this week. The treaty is signed in the context of a joint effort to fight crime. Albanian Prime Minister, Berisha said that similar treaties are being planned to be signed with other EU and NATO members in order to increase the security standards for Albania.
